Mayer v. Karaghuesian
169 F. 736, 1909 U.S. App. LEXIS 5477
Opinion
The petition for removal is wholly insufficient, in that it fails to allege that the defendant is a nonresident of' this district. The allegations that he is an alien, and not a citizen of the state of New York, are quite consistent'with his residence here.
The motion to remand is granted, and an order may be entered accordingly.
